$0.05/min is the platform fee, and nothing else

Vapi publishes "$0.05 / min" for call hosting on the Build tier, and lists speech-to-text, the LLM and text-to-speech as "At cost ($0 if you bring your own API key)". That is honest and it is also the whole point: the $0.05 is what Vapi charges to host the call, and every model in the pipeline is billed on top — by Vapi at cost, or by you directly on your own keys. Budget the models separately, and remember that on your own keys the provider rate limits, quota alerts and provider-side incidents are yours to watch.

Questions

Is Vapi cheaper than VoiceMatrix?

Their headline is lower, but it is not the same number. Vapi's $0.05/min is the platform fee for hosting the call; speech-to-text, the LLM and text-to-speech are billed at cost on top, or you supply your own API keys and pay those providers directly. Add the model costs and the comparison changes. Add HIPAA at $2,000/month or zero data retention at $1,000/month and it changes again.
